`HalfCauchyPrior`

Class

`HalfCauchyPrior-class.Rd`

A class for defining half cauchy priors to be translated to Stan code.
Objects of class `HalfCauchyPrior`

should not be created directly but by
the constructor `half_cauchy_prior()`

.

## Slots

`stan_code`

character. Stan implementation of the prior, with placeholders for the half cauchy stan function parameters surrounded with

`{{`

and`}}`

to be replaced with`glue::glue()`

.`n_param`

integer. Number of prior parameters (2).

`constraint`

character. Support of prior distribution. In a half cauchy prior, constraint is

`mu`

`mu`

numeric. Location.

`sigma`

numeric. Scale (>0).